Sea urchins are members of the phylum Echinodermata, which also includes starfish, sea cucumbers, brittle stars, and crinoids. Like other echinoderms they have five-fold symmetry (called pentamerism) and move by means of hundreds of tiny, transparent, adhesive "tube feet". The pentamerous symmetry is not obvious at a casual glance but is easily seen in the dried shell of the urchin. Made in the USA. Michael Michaud Artist Michael Michaud was born in Cleveland, Ohio and raised in Westport, Connecticut. He now resides in Fairfield, Connecticut with his wife Tricia. Starting as an apprentice mold cutter in 1973, Michael soon became a master precious metal caster and moldmaker. In 1976, seeking even more knowledge, Michael moved on to the Rochester Institute of Technology’s prestigious School for American Craftsmen. While studying under esteemed designers Hans Christenson and Gary Griffin, he mastered many of the techniques he uses today to capture the beauty and exquisite detail of nature in metal. Combining his love of nature and exceptional knowledge of precious metal casting and model making, Michael has created wonderful tabletop and giftware items. His exquisite use of layering colors of gold, silver and copper on bronze and pewter, give the Table Art collection an elegant and unique look all its own. “Nature’s creations are the ultimate Art that fills our hearts with joy, warms our souls with promise and fuels our spirits with desire. My true inspiration to reflect this beauty is what my Art is all about.”
